HELOG Academy e.V. 

HELOG Academy e.V. is a German and Liberian NGO operating in Liberia since 2015 and is specialized in training for various business applications. More than 700 Individuals has been trained in the past, funded by HELOG and other Development Agencies.
 
Since 2019, HELOG Academy has focused on technical training in agriculture, with an emphasis on training farmers in rural areas, including those groups that are illiterate. In a cooperation with MedLife Liberia Inc., it has been possible to carry out training courses for different groups of farmers in 5 large projects with the aim of promoting the necessary mechanization.

 OUR PLAN 

The plan is to set up a semi industrial production plant for organic palm oil . It will be a unique approach for a sustainable, green and fair production.

With our production we want to serve especially the local market with a biologically pure and healthy product. In all our activities, we pay special attention to the social and ethical responsibility that we have as entrepreneurs.
By establishing cooperatives, we are extending production benefits to over 200 families who can become partners in the cooperatives.

OUR PRODUCTION TECHNOLOGY

It is our aim to achieve a large share of the value added in Liberia. 
We will therefore have some equipment produced in the region as far as the technical equipment of the plants allows this and the corresponding materials can be obtained. 
We use the high tech equipment from the crude oil stage onwards, from which the quality of the product is decisively influenced. 
Nevertheless, we will try to reduce mechanization where it make sense in favour of manual labour as much as possible throughout the entire production chain in order to create jobs.

OUR PRODUCT 

As we use the most modern processing machine we will produce a very pure and high quality oil. Our minimum standard is aimed according to the WFP Technical Specification Appendix 3. However, we would also like to meet the requirements of international food chains. Therefore, we pay great attention to be able to rely as soon as possible on a well-trained Quality Management team that will monitor the high standards by applying international audit standards of RSPO and others.
This technical equipment allows us also to respond to the tastes of our customers and to produce the desired product.

SALES 

With the sale of our products we want to involve as many people as possible to create as many jobs as possible. We sell to NGO’s, wholesalers, smaller stores and on stands at local markets. 

We hope to achieve sales success by distributing the oil through our sales vehicles, where we fill the oil into the customer's bottles, especially in order to avoid plastic waste.
